Everyone’s favorite bio-exorcist made his triumphant return to the theater last month with Beetlejuice Beetlejuice. The sequel took the box office by storm, which comes as little surprise given that it’s nearly four decades in the making. The film once again sees Tim Burton back in the director’s chair and stars Michael Keaton as the titular character, alongside Winona Ryder’s Lydia Deetz and Catherine O’Hara’s Delia Deetz. Jenna Ortega, Willem Dafoe, Justin Theroux, Monica Bellucci, and Arthur Conti have also joined in the fun.

Though it just hit theaters in September, Warner Bros. did us all a solid and made the hit sequel available to watch at home. We’re still unsure when it will make its streaming debut, but you can now purchase or rent the film on VOD as of Oct. 8. Here’s everything you need to know about how to watch Beetlejuice 2 from the comfort of your couch.

What is Beetlejuice 2 about?

After the unexpected death of patriarch Charles, the Beetlejuice sequel follows the Deetz family as they head back to Winter River. Lydia’s (Ryder) rebellious teenage daughter Astrid (Ortega), who doesn’t believe in ghosts, discovers the model of the town Adam Maitland made in the first film and haphazardly opens up the portal to the afterlife. Obviously, that’s when we’re reunited with Beetlejuice (Keaton) himself and all kinds of chaos ensues.

Is the Beetlejuice sequel worth watching?

Beetlejuice Beetlejuice hit theaters in early Sept. and continues to dominate the box office, surpassing Harry Potter and the Chamber of Secrets on Warner Bros.’s all-time box office list and becoming Burton’s second-highest grossing film ever. Of course, the numbers only matter if the content can back them up. And according to reviews, it certainly does.

On Rotten Tomatoes, Beetlejuice 2 has a 77 percent critic rating and an 80 percent audience rating. As Mashable’s own film editor, Kristy Puchko, wrote in her review, “Beetlejuice Beetlejuice is pure Burton, passionate, untethered, and indulgent. Fans of the original movie will have plenty of reason to cheer, and even more to cackle.”

How to watch Beetlejuice Beetlejuice at home


Credit: Warner Bros.

Thankfully, Warner Bros. didn’t make us wait too long. Just a little over a month after the Beetlejuice sequel made its theatrical debut, it became available to watch at home via video-on-demand sites like Prime Video, Apple TV, and Fandango at Home (Vudu). You can either purchase the film for your digital collection or rent it for 30 days. If you’d rather stream the movie instead, scroll on to learn more.

As of Oct. 8, you can purchase and rent the film at the following retailers:

Prime Video — buy for $24.99, rent for $19.99

Apple TV — buy for $24.99, rent for $19.99

Fandango at Home (Vudu) — buy for $24.99, rent for $19.99

YouTube — buy for $24.99, rent for $19.99

Google Play — buy for $24.99, rent for $19.99

Note: Renting a film gives you 30 days to watch and just 48 hours to finish once you begin.

Is Beetlejuice 2 streaming?

There’s no official streaming date yet for Beetlejuice Beetlejuice, but as a Warner Bros. film, we know it will eventually make its streaming debut on Max alongside the OG film from 1988.
